Ski holidays in Italy do a great job of combining picture-postcard mountain vistas with world-class ski areas, delicious food and drink, a relaxed and laid-back feel, and (no surprises here) some of the very best après-ski in the world.

Italy is home to some huge ski areas including the 400km Milky Way area in the town Sauze d'Oulx. It's a magnet for those looking to most of their time both on and off the mountain. Intermediate and advanced skiers and boarders love it in particular, thanks to the 212 runs.
